Junia Meteleen Wooten Apple, 98, of Asheboro, died Friday, October 23, 2015 at Cross Road Retirement Community in Asheboro. Funeral services will be conducted at 3:00 PM, Monday, October 26, 2015, at Sawyersville Wesleyan Church, Asheboro, with Rev. Jeff Garner and Rev. Darrell Rabon officiating. Burial will follow at Randolph Memorial Park. Born in Davie County, NC on August 18, 1917, Mrs. Apple was the daughter of the late Robert Gaither Wooten and Arlesia Stroud Wooten. She worked faithfully with her husband in the ministry for over 60 years. She was a member of Sawyersville Wesleyan Church. She enjoyed quilting, reading and doing crafts. In addition to her parents, Mrs. Apple was preceded in death by her sister, Eloise W. Stephens and three brothers, Claude Wooten, Elmer Wooten and R.G. Wooten. Surviving are her husband of 72 years, Rev. Charles E. Apple; daughter, Carolyn A. Brady and husband, Odell, of Ramseur; grandchild, Lisa Perkins and husband, Randy; of Asheboro; great-grandchildren, Caleb Perkins, Eli Perkins; step grandchildren, Marie Brown and husband, Bob, Joan Cheek and husband, David, Russell Brady and wife, Sherry, all of Ramseur; and six step great grandchildren.
